Insider Activity Snapshot
On January 26, 2026, Senior Vice President Lauren Y Snyder completed a dual‑transaction: she bought 77 shares of CMS Energy common stock at no cost (a 2023 restricted‑stock award vesting) and sold 747 shares at $71.53. The purchase, tied to performance criteria, added 58 shares via dividend reinvestment, boosting her holdings to 13,647 shares. The sale, executed at the market price, reduced her stake to 12,900 shares. This day also saw a flurry of insider trades across the board, with the CEO, CFO, and several other executives buying and selling large blocks, reflecting a pattern of routine portfolio management rather than strategic shifts.
